Job Summary

The Head of Audit (Support, Functions & Operational Audit) will lead the design and execution of risk-based internal audit activities across key support and operational functions of the Bank. The role ensures strong governance, regulatory compliance, and operational efficiency while providing independent assurance to Executive Management and Board Committees.

The successful candidate will lead a high-performing audit team, strengthen internal controls, and drive continuous improvement across the Bank’s support and operational processes.


Strategic Leadership & Audit Planning

  • Lead the development of the annual risk-based audit plan for Support and Operational Audits
  • Conduct enterprise-level risk assessments to define audit priorities
  • Align the audit plan with Bank of Ghana (BoG) guidelines, regulatory expectations, and strategic objectives
  • Review and update the audit plan based on emerging risks, economic developments, and operational changes

Audit Delivery & Oversight

  • Oversee audits across Branch Operations, Finance & Treasury Back-office, HR, Compliance & AML, Procurement & Logistics, Customer Service, Legal, and other support functions
  • Review audit scopes, working papers, and final audit reports for accuracy and completeness
  • Ensure consistency, quality, and depth in audit execution and reporting standards
  • Drive timely completion of audit assignments in line with the approved plan

Governance, Quality Assurance & Methodology

  • Ensure full compliance with the Institute of Internal Auditors (IIA) Quality Assurance & Improvement Program (QAIP)
  • Maintain and enhance audit methodologies, tools, templates, and standards
  • Conduct quality reviews of audit engagements to ensure robust documentation and risk assessment
  • Embed global best practices in internal audit processes

Stakeholder Engagement & Communication

  • Present audit findings and thematic risk insights to the Director of Internal Audit and Executive Committee (EXCO)
  • Maintain strong working relationships with stakeholders while preserving audit independence
  • Provide advisory insights on control design, risk management, and operational improvements

Issue Tracking, Remediation & Risk Mitigation

  • Monitor remediation of audit findings and control deficiencies
  • Challenge management on root cause analysis and corrective action plans
  • Escalate systemic and recurring control weaknesses for executive attention
  • Track and report on closure of audit issues across the Bank

Team Leadership & Capability Development

  • Lead, coach, and develop Audit Managers, Supervisors, and Officers
  • Drive performance management, continuous feedback, and professional development
  • Support succession planning and build a strong internal audit talent pipeline
  • Promote a culture of accountability, excellence, and ethical conduct

Special Assignments & Investigations

  • Lead or oversee investigations involving fraud, operational breaches, compliance violations, and whistleblower reports
  • Participate in crisis response reviews and major control failure assessments
  • Ensure thorough documentation and objective reporting of investigation outcomes

Innovation & Digital Enablement

  • Promote the use of data analytics and continuous auditing techniques
  • Drive adoption of audit technologies such as Power BI, SQL, Python, ACL, IDEA, or similar CAATs tools
  • Support the Internal Audit digital transformation agenda
  • Encourage innovation in audit execution and reporting processes

Knowledge, Skills & Experience

Education

  •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, Banking, Economics, Business Administration, or related field
  • Master’s degree (MBA/MSc) is an advantage

Professional Certifications (Highly Preferred)

  • CIA (Certified Internal Auditor)
  • ACCA / CA / CPA (advantage)
  • CISA (advantage for IT audit oversight)
  • CFE (Certified Fraud Examiner) (advantage)
  • Chartered Institute of Bankers (CIB) qualification (added advantage)

Experience

  • 10–15+ years of Internal Audit experience in banking, financial services, or Big Four advisory firms
  • Minimum 5 years in a senior leadership audit role managing teams
  • Strong exposure to branch operations, treasury, procurement, HR, compliance, AML/CFT, and customer service
  • Experience engaging with Board Committees and regulatory bodies

Technical Skills

  • Strong understanding of COSO internal control framework and enterprise risk management
  • Deep knowledge of corporate governance and banking regulations (BoG, AML/CFT laws)
  • Proficiency in audit tools (e.g., Team Mate, ACL, IDEA or equivalent)
  • Ability to interpret and review data analytics outputs (Power BI, SQL, Python)

Behavioral Competencies

  • High integrity and strong ethical standards
  • Strategic thinking and sound decision-making
  • Strong leadership and influencing capability
  • Excellent communication and presentation skills
  • Analytical mindset with attention to detail
  • Strong conflict management and stakeholder engagement skills
